logo

Output d9d66e80689f4cb40c8c6329ac1538a184323402f11fd7ef60dc06423cd3618e:15

value
15910800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85cd5675a039c6ca7e86f4498abe6c7fb0f23900 OP_EQUALVERIFY OP_CHECKSIG
address
1DCUrdVeuKWHdD35D8bzU9K5h2TebX4Uzq
transaction
d9d66e80689f4cb40c8c6329ac1538a184323402f11fd7ef60dc06423cd3618e